Recently, some users have reported a new issue: their new iPhone 7 will not backup to iCloud, and this also happens to some iPhone 5s/6/6s users after updating to iOS 10/10.1. You may also see this backup failed error “The last backup could not be completed” when trying to complete a manual iCloud backup on your iPhone 7. How to Fix iPhone 7/7 Plus Not Backing Up to iCloud Issue

1. If your iPhone 7 won’t automatically back up to iCloud at night, you can: Make sure that iCloud Backup is turned on in Settings > iCloud > Backup. And connect your iPhone 7 to a power source as well as a stable Wi-Fi network, and then make sure your iPhone 7 screen is locked.

2. Make sure that you have enough available space in iCloud for the backup: Settings > General > Storage & iCloud Usage. You can delete previous iCloud backups to free up iCloud storage.

3. Sign out iCloud and sign in: Settings > iCloud > Sign Out (All iCloud notes will be deleted from your iPhone 7/7 Plus).

4. Re-connect Wi-Fi on your iPhone 7 or reset your network settings: Settings > General > Reset > Reset Network Settings.

5. Restart your iPhone 7 and try manually backing up to iCloud.
